The cheapest way to get from Campbell River to Revelstoke is to bus and ferry and shuttle which costs $150 - $460 and takes 16h 21m.
The fastest way to get from Campbell River to Revelstoke is to fly and shuttle which takes 7h 36m and costs $210 - $800.
The distance between Campbell River and Revelstoke is 617 km.
The best way to get from Campbell River to Revelstoke without a car is to bus and ferry and shuttle which takes 16h 21m and costs $150 - $460.
It takes approximately 7h 36m to get from Campbell River to Revelstoke, including transfers.

There is no direct connection from Campbell River to Revelstoke. However, you can take the taxi to Campbell River Airport (YBL) airport, fly to Kelowna International Airport (YLW), walk to Kelowna International Airport, then take the shuttle to Revelstoke, BC - Downtown.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Campbell River, BC - 11th Ave at Cedar St to Revelstoke, BC - Downtown via Nanaimo, Departure Bay Ferry Terminal, Departure Bay, Horseshoe Bay, Keith Rd @ Horseshoe Bay Ferry Terminal, Eastbound W Georgia St @ Burrard St, Burrard Station @ Platform 2, Main Street-Science World Station @ Platform 2, Vancouver, BC - Pacific Central Station, Kelowna Airport, and Kelowna International Airport in around 16h 21m.
